#a57569 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a57569 is composed of 64.7% red, 45.9%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.1%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 12 degrees, a saturation of 25% and a lightness of 52.9%. #a57569 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ffead2 with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#a57569 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.

#a57569 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a57569 has RGB values of R:165, G:117,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.36,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10843497.

Shades and Tints of #a57569

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090606 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a57569

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898685 is the less saturated color, while #f84316 is the most saturated one.
